Demystifying Hardware for Gamers

So you're diving into the awesome world of gaming and feeling lost in a sea of jargon? Don't worry, we've all been there! Understanding electronic hardware can seem like deciphering a secret code, but it doesn't have to be. This guide will clarify the essentials, giving you the knowledge to build your dream gaming setup. First up, let's talk about microchips, the engine of your PC. These little guys are responsible for running all the commands and calculations that bring your games to life.

  • A good CPU will let you push to the limit those graphics settings without any lag or stuttering.
  • Don't the RAM, either! It's like your computer's short-term memory, and faster RAM means smoother multitasking and faster loading times.

Next on the list is the GPU, or graphics card. This bad boy is in charge of visualizing all those stunning worlds you'll be exploring.
